Eman M.E. Dokla is an associate professor at the department of Pharmaceutical Chemistry, Ain Shams University, Egypt. Her current research interest focuses on targeted cancer therapy and the development of novel antimicrobial agents. She has co-authored several peer-reviewed papers on the discovery and development of small-molecule kinase inhibitors targeting breast cancer and acute myeloid leukemia, and protein degraders targeting breast, lung, and oral squamous cell cancers. In this context, her work comprises drug discovery and medicinal chemistry efforts for small-molecule inhibitors’ development and optimization.
